3.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

15 mins • 1 pt

Sheffield Elementary builds a new playground  in the shape of a triangle. The angles of the triangle measure 54°, 43°, and 83°. How would you classify the shape of Sheffield Elementary's new playground?

Acute triangle
obtuse triangle
right triangle
regular triangle
